Below are some of the protocols and safe practices that we have put in place regarding how we work and how we continue to service our clients in this unprecedented time.

We require all employees who can work from home to do so. If working from office is unavoidable, we require all employees to wear masks while on the office premises and practice personal hygiene and social distancing, including when traveling to and from work. We also encourage our employees to avoid public transportations. We also implement hygiene and sanitation of the work environment. If a team member has had contact with an infected person, even if he/she is symptom-free, he must self-isolate for 14 days and cannot return to work until he/she is symptom-free and tested negative for COVID-19.

All international and domestic travels are postponed or cancelled to the maximum extent possible. Members of the firm are also asked to notify us of any personal travel so we can learn the underlying risks and take any appropriate actions to protect ourselves and our colleagues.

Physical meetings have been restricted and replaced by virtual meetings so physical gatherings can be limited and social distancing can be implemented.
